执行次数 该SQL语句执行总次数。获取执行计划 该SQL语句执行计划获取的次数。总CPU耗时 该SQL语句总CPU耗时,单位为毫秒。平均CPU耗时 该SQL语句平均每次执行的CPU耗时,单位为毫秒。最小CPU耗时 该SQL语句执行最小CPU耗时,单位为毫秒。...
使用说明 当查询条件复杂,SQL语句执行时间较长但查询的结果集数据量较小时,开启ETL功能可以明显提升性能。开启ETL功能并不是在所有场景下都能带来性能收益,某些场景下性能可能会下降。例如:当查询比较简单时,从远程的只读列存节点读取...
但是对于某些特定的慢SQL,其执行时间可能超过了900秒。针对这种慢SQL,PolarDB-X 提供了调整超时时间的自定义HINT。通过这个自定义HINT可以任意调整SQL执行时长。注意事项 PolarDB-X 自定义HINT支持/*+TDDL:hint_command*/和/!TDDL:hint_...
在 PolarDB-X 1.0 中,PolarDB-X 1.0 节点与RDS的默认的SQL执行超时时间是900秒(可以调整),但是对于某些特定的慢SQL,其执行时间可能超过了900秒。针对这种慢SQL,PolarDB-X 1.0 提供了调整超时时间的自定义HINT。通过这个自定义HINT...
TDDL:SLAVE*/自定义HINT,会从只读实例中按照权重随机选取一个下发SQL语句执行。若只读实例不存在时,不会报错,而是选取主实例执行。只读实例延迟切断 正常情况下,如果给 PolarDB-X 1.0 数据库的RDS主实例配置了只读实例,并且给主实例和...
PolarDB MySQL版 提供的SQL Detail功能,用于对库表变更和加锁操作做详细审计,并对审计记录做自动淘汰...且SQL Detail功能在SQL语句开始执行时,就将捕获到的信息记录到系统表中,当该SQL语句执行完成后,会自动更新系统表中的状态等信息。
测试结果 测试结论 当数据修改量在8 KB时,由于事务修改的数据量较小,SQL语句的执行时间较短,事务的执行时间受事务提交时间的影响较大。在该场景下,事务执行时间随分片数增多而增大。具体而言,在分片数为1~64时,当分片数增长为原来的...
如果这类SQL语句执行的次数较多,就会因为优化时间占比大导致系统负载增加。通过缓存并复用SQL语句的执行计划,可以减少每次执行SQL语句的优化时间,从而提升查询性能,降低数据库负载,提升吞吐能力。除此之外,还有很多查询语句的查询...
本文将介绍 PolarDB-X 1....total_physical_exec_time SQL语句的物理执行时间,单位:ns。total_physical_read_time SQL语句的物理读取时间,单位:ns。total_physical_time SQL语句的物理时间,即物理建连时间和物理执行时间之和,单位:ns。
2021093000414401000000023503151*StartTime long SQL 语句的执行开始时间,格式为 Unix 时间戳,单位:毫秒。1632933704000 SQLTruncated boolean 查询结果的长度是否超过阈值(即是否被截断),取值如下:true:查询结果的长度超过阈值。...
mysql.sql_sharing MySQL库下一张位于InnoDB引擎的系统表 sql_sharing,用于保存需要跟踪的指定的SQL语句。其表结构如下:说明 系统启动时会自动创建 sql_sharing 表,无需您手动创建。CREATE TABLE `sql_sharing`(`Id` bigint(20)unsigned...
数据库自治服务DAS(Database Autonomy Service)支持慢日志分析功能,会统计并分析数据库中执行时间超过阈值的SQL语句,并提供相应的治理方案,帮助您快速定位并解决数据库性能问题,提高系统的稳定性和可靠性。前提条件 数据库引擎为RDS ...
如上图所示,选中 SQL 语句并单击执行计划图标,可以在执行 SQL 语句前系统预估执行数据(EXPLAINPLAN 操作的结果),展示的执行数据可能与实际执行语句后的数据略有不同。在 计划详情 页面中,单击 查看格式化信息 切换至格式化展示页面。...
您可以使用 dbms_sql.delete_trace 存储过程根据具体的SQL语句来删除不需要SQL Trace跟踪的模板化SQL语句。也可以使用 dbms_sql.delete_trace_by_sqlid 存储过程根据SQL ID来删除不需要SQL Trace跟踪的...示例中的三条SQL语句执行效果相同。
SQL 路由 当用户发起执行 SQL 语句的请求时,数据访问代理会理解 SQL 语句的含义,然后按照拆分键的值和执行策略将 SQL 语句路由到对应分区进行执行,如下图所示:数据合并 如果一个 SQL 语句被路由到多个分表执行,数据访问代理会将各个...
用户在 SQL 窗口中执行 SQL 语句时,ODC 会根据配置的 SQL 窗口规范检查 SQL 语句。本篇文档旨在介绍如何编辑和执行 SQL 窗口规范。原理介绍 执行流程 ODC 系统管理员按照 ODC 提供的配置模板启用 SQL 审核集成、设置访问外部 SQL 审核系统...
常见问题 Q:为什么会出现慢日志记录的SQL执行完成时间与SQL语句的实际执行时间不同?A:通常情况下是执行SQL语句修改了时区。慢日志记录的SQL执行时间的时区,存在会话级别、数据库级别和系统级别。慢日志时间设置逻辑为:当数据库存在...
数据库模式定义语言DDL(Data Definition Language)是用于描述数据库中要存储的现实世界实体...您可以单击 开始 执行DDL脚本,右侧的结果栏中会显示SQL语句执行的结果。如果遇到错误不想再执行之后的DDL语句,请提前勾选 出现错误自动停止。
2021070216432217201616806503453*ProcessStartTime long 是 SQL 语句的执行开始时间,格式为 Unix 时间戳,单位为毫秒(ms)。说明 您可以调用 DescribeDiagnosisRecords 接口查看指定的 AnalyticDB MySQL 集群中 SQL 摘要信息,包括 SQL ...
自治服务提供实时TOP SQL 和历史TOP SQL 查询功能,挖掘出SQL语句级别的详细性能开销。前提条件 实例不能是RDS SQL Server 2008 R2云盘版。操作步骤 访问 RDS实例列表,在上方选择地域,然后单击目标实例ID。在左侧导航栏中,选择 自治服务...
test_acc StartTime string 目标 SQL 语句的执行开始时间,格式为 Unix 时间戳,单位为毫秒。1622102683243 TotalStage long 目标 SQL 中包含的总阶段个数。4 QueuedTime long 执行目标 SQL 的排队时间,单位为毫秒(ms)。0 TotalTime ...
SQL Console使用SQL语句开发Hologres,为您提供秒级交互式查询体验。本文为您介绍SQL Console的功能和用法。文件夹 文件夹模块可以存放新建的临时查询,方便您管理临时查询。单击左侧菜单栏 SQL Console>新建>文件夹,创建一个文件夹。您...
SQL Console使用SQL语句开发Hologres,为您提供秒级交互式查询体验。本文为您介绍SQL Console的功能和用法。文件夹 文件夹模块可以存放新建的临时查询,方便您管理临时查询。单击左侧菜单栏 SQL Console>新建>文件夹,创建一个文件夹。您...
自定义安全规则:禁止未知SQL执行 问题原因 DMS控制台的安全规则中,默认未配置相关SQL语句允许执行,因此执行相关SQL语句时,会被拒绝执行。解决方案 阿里云提醒您:如果您对实例或数据有修改、变更等风险操作,务必注意实例的容灾、容错...
查看并导出查询结果 SQL语句执行完成后,执行结果 页显示查询结果或失败信息。执行记录 页显示SQL语句的执行状态、使用的资源组、执行账号、耗时等信息。XIHE BSP SQL的查询结果支持导出到本地。设置导出行数:通过 执行SQL(F8)(LIMIT1000)...
本文介绍了读写分离类的Hint语法。本文适用于 PolarDB-X 1.0 5.3及以上版本。...PolarDB-X 1.0 针对/*+TDDL:slave()*/自定义HINT,会从只读实例中按照权重随机选取一个下发SQL语句执行。若只读实例不存在时,不会报错,而是选取主实例执行。
执行计划 查看选中的或当前光标所在的 SQL 语句在执行前系统预估的执行计划(EXPLAINPLAN 操作的结果),展示的执行数据可能与实际执行语句后的数据略有不同,您可以使用该功能评估 SQL 语句。单击 执行计划 按钮,在 计划详情 页签中,...
本产品(RDS Data API/2022-03-30)的OpenAPI采用 RPC...ExecuteStatement 执行SQL语句 调用ExecuteStatement接口对指定数据库执行SQL语句。BatchExecuteStatement 批处理SQL语句 调用BatchExecuteStatement接口对一组数据执行批处理SQL语句。
用户在 SQL 窗口/创建数据库变更/创建表场景下执行 SQL 语句时,ODC 会根据配置的 SQL 检查规范检测 SQL 语句。本篇文档旨在介绍如何编辑和执行 SQL 检查规范。概念介绍 规则级别:是指某个 SQL-Check 规则的等级。规则级别划分为以下 3 类...
数据库自治服务DAS(Database Autonomy Service)支持慢日志分析功能,会统计并分析数据库中执行时间超过阈值的SQL语句,帮助您快速定位并解决数据库性能问题,提高系统的稳定性和可靠性。前提条件 实例的存储类型为云盘。实例不能是RDS ...
例如,可以从 慢SQL Top10 中查看指定日期日执行时间最长的10条SQL语句。然后,根据 Profile查询分析 提供的详细信息来优化这些慢执行的SQL语句,Profile分析详情请参见 Query Profile介绍。报表主要字段说明如下。字段名称 说明 查询ID ...
执行SQL语句时,请选中一条所需SQL语句,否则系统默认执行第一条SQL语句。执行SQL语句时,一次只能选中一条SQL语句,否则系统会报错。步骤二:查询数据 创建映射表后,在 SQL查询 页签,执行SELECT语句查询所需数据。更多信息,请参见 查询...
RDS慢SQL检测 RDS大批量数据删除告警 RDS外网访问检测 RDS查询SQL平均执行时间监控告警 RDS数据库更新峰值监控告警 RDS数据库查询峰值监控告警 RDS实例释放告警 RDS高频访问IP检测 RDS更新SQL平均执行时间监控告警 RDS登录失败次数过多告警...
202210311015270330101470300315153*StartTime long 目标 SQL 语句的执行开始时间,格式为 Unix 时间戳,单位为毫秒。1669011260000 Cost long 查询的总耗时。单位:毫秒。说明 该耗时指标是 QueuedTime、TotalPlanningTime 和 ...
1小时(相对)慢SQL(执行时间超过1s)的列表,包括:时间、客户端、时间、PolarDB-X 1.0 实例、数据库、表格、用户、影响行数、SQL类型、SQL文本 SQL模板执行时间Top 20 表格 1小时(相对)按照SQL模板统计该模板SQL的执行情况,包括:SQL...
某些SQL语句中条件$CONDITION 筛选出的数据量大,LIMIT的数量$N 小,此时优化器认为$A 索引更优,但实际SQL语句执行效率更低。解决方案 共有三种解决方案,方案一优于方案二和方案三,方案选用建议如下:对于MySQL 8.0、MySQL 5.7版本,...
某些SQL语句中条件$CONDITION 筛选出的数据量大,LIMIT的数量$N 小,此时优化器认为$A 索引更优,但实际SQL语句执行效率更低。解决方案 共有三种解决方案,方案一优于方案二和方案三,方案选用建议如下:对于MySQL 8.0、MySQL 5.7版本,...
开启超级SQL模式后,管理员和DBA在SQL Console中执行SQL语句,将不受安全规则的限制。例如禁止在SQL Console中执行DELETE语句、禁止在SQL Console中执行CREATE_INDEX语句等安全规则限制。前提条件 系统角色为管理员或DBA,关于用户角色信息...
SlowSQL:执行时间超过 500ms 的 SQL 语句。可疑 SQL:平台根据规则、算法筛选出的将会带来性能问题的 SQL 语句。通过单击列表中的 SQL 文本可进入 SQL 详情页,可查看 SQL 文本,SQL 执行历史、物理执行计划等内容。详细说明,请参见 查看...
等待其它SQL语句执行完成后执行该语句。REFUSE:报错。说明 仅 PolarDB MySQL版 8.0版本支持该参数。5.6和5.7版本直接进行排队等待。loose_ccl_max_waiting_count 当 loose_ccl_mode 参数设置为WAIT时,符合单个CCL规则的SQL语句排队等待的...